Hi Dara,

Since you're joining the rotation this week, a heads-up: we're replacing Grindstone, our homegrown job queue, with Relayline. The review branch is open and I'd like your eyes on the retry semantics in particular — Grindstone silently dropped jobs after three failures, and Relayline doesn't, so downstream consumers may see duplicates. Cutover is staged per-tenant, so on-call impact should be minimal, but alerts may look unfamiliar. The migration plan, rollback steps, and tenant schedule are documented here.

wiki page, tajef-kadup: https://sentry.paliqgrid.local/settings/merge_requests/job/browse/view/projects/projects/950c02057f35fcefa1b8dd31

# InkLedger Environments

InkLedger, our PDF invoice renderer, runs in three environments: dev, staging, and production. Each environment has its own font cache, template bucket, and render queue. New team members should verify staging parity before promoting any template change. Please read each setting carefully before editing anything. The staging environment currently uses the following configuration values.

deployment values, yadup-tajof:
oliath:
  log_level: debug
  metrics_host: metrics.oliath.zemvarlabs.internal
  pool_size: 4

FAQ: How do blue-green deploys work for the Tollgrim billing worker?

The billing worker runs two identical stacks, blue and green. Traffic flips at the queue-consumer level, not the load balancer, so in-flight invoices always finish on the originating stack. Release managers should verify ledger parity before cutover and keep the idle stack warm for 24 hours in case of rollback. If the cutover tool locks you out mid-flip, unseal the deploy vault using the recovery passphrase provided below.

vault phrase of kajef-tafog = wenox-briix

## Weather-Alert Fan-out: Restart Procedure

If subscribers report delayed alerts from Stormrelay, check the fan-out worker queue depth first. A depth above the alert threshold usually means a stuck consumer; restart the fan-out pool and confirm delivery resumes within two minutes. Escalate only if alerts remain queued after restart. The fan-out pool runs with the following configuration values.

settings of bafof-tagep:
[frador]
port = 9300
region = west-1
host = frador.norvacorp.corp
timeout_ms = 3000
retries = 5